#ac8e98 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ac8e98 is composed of 67.5% red, 55.7% green and 59.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 17.4% magenta, 11.6% yellow and 32.5% black. It has a hue angle of 340 degrees, a saturation of 15.3% and a lightness of 61.6%. #ac8e98 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#591d31. Closest websafe color is: #999999.

Shades and Tints of #ac8e98

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f7f4f5 is the lightest one.
